怎么把数据存入php数据表

fiy 其他 100

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要把数据存入PHP数据库表,你可以按照以下步骤进行操作:

    1. 连接数据库:首先,你需要使用PHP的MySQLi或PDO扩展连接到你的数据库。这需要提供数据库服务器的主机名、用户名、密码和数据库名称。

    2. 创建SQL语句:接下来,你需要创建一个SQL语句,用于将数据插入到数据库表中。SQL语句应该包括表的名称和要插入的字段名称。例如,IN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3);其中table_name是你要插入数据的表的名称,column1、column2和column3是表中的字段,value1、value2和value3是相应字段的值。

    3. 执行SQL语句:使用连接到数据库的对象(可通过MySQLi或PDO扩展创建),执行SQL语句将数据插入到数据库表中。你可以使用execute()方法(PDO)或query()方法(MySQLi)来执行SQL语句。

    4. 处理插入结果:在插入数据后,你可以检查执行的结果。如果插入成功,你将获得一个成功的返回值;如果出现错误,你将收到一个错误消息。

    下面是一个示例代码,演示了如何将数据存入PHP数据库表:

    “`php
    // 连接数据库
    $servername = “localhost”;
    $username = “username”;
    $password = “password”;
    $dbname = “database”;

    $conn = new mysqli($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if ($conn->conn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}

    // 创建SQL语句
    $sql = “INSERT INTO table_name (column1, column2, column3) VALUES (‘value1’, ‘value2’, ‘value3’)”;

    // 执行SQL语句
    if ($conn->query($sql) === TRUE) {
    echo “数据插入成功”;
    } else {
    echo “数据插入失败: ” . $conn->error;
    }

    // 关闭连接
    $conn->close();
    “`

    请确保将代码中的”localhost”、”username”、”password”和”database”替换为你的实际数据库信息。同时,根据你的表的结构,修改SQL语句中的table_name、column1、column2和column3以及对应的值。

    通过按照上述步骤操作,你将能够成功将数据存入PHP数据库表中。希望对你有帮助!

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要将数据存入PHP数据库表,需要遵循以下步骤:

    1. 连接数据库:首先,需要使用PHP提供的数据库连接函数连接到数据库。可以使用mysqli或PDO扩展来连接各种类型的数据库(如MySQL,SQLite,PostgreSQL等)。

    2. 准备SQL查询语句:接下来,需要准备插入数据的SQL查询语句。SQL查询语句用于指定要插入数据的表格和列,并提供要插入的数值。

    3. 绑定参数:如果查询语句中包含需要用户输入的参数,建议使用参数绑定功能,以防止SQL注入攻击。使用绑定参数可以确保用户提供的数据被正确地转义和处理。

    4. 执行查询语句:使用PDO的prepared statements或者mysqli的query函数来执行SQL查询语句。这将向数据库发送查询,并将数据插入到指定的数据表中。

    5. 处理错误:在执行查询之后,检查是否有错误发生。如果有错误,可以使用PHP提供的错误处理机制来捕获和处理这些错误,以便及时修复。

    下面是一个示例代码,演示如何将数据插入MySQL数据库表中:

    “`php
    conn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}

    // 准备SQL语句
    $sql = “INSERT INTO your_table_name (column1, column2, column3) VALUES (?, ?, ?)”;

    // 创建prepared statement对象
    $stmt = $conn->prepare($sql);

    // 绑定参数
    $stmt->bind_param(“sss”, $value1, $value2, $value3);

    // 设置参数值
    $value1 = “Value 1”;
    $value2 = “Value 2”;
    $value3 = “Value 3”;

    // 执行查询语句
    if ($stmt->execute()) {
    echo “数据插入成功”;
    } else {
    echo “插入数据时发生错误: ” . $stmt->error;
    }

    // 关闭连接
    $stmt->close();
    $conn->close();
    ?>
    “`

    在上述代码中,需要将`$servername`,`$username`,`$password`和`$dbname`替换为实际的数据库连接信息。`$your_table_name`需要替换为要插入数据的表格名字,`$column1`,`$column2`,`$column3`需要替换为要插入数据的列名,`$value1`,`$value2`,`$value3`替换为要插入的具体数值。

    此外,还可以使用其他方法和技术来将数据插入到数据库表中,如使用ORM框架(如Laravel的Eloquent ORM)来处理数据库操作,或者使用辅助函数和类库来简化数据库操作过程。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    将数据保存到PHP数据表中的步骤如下:

    1. 创建数据库和数据表:确保已经在你的服务器上安装了MySQL数据库并成功连接。使用SQL命令创建数据库和数据表。例如,可以使用以下命令创建一个名为”mydatabase”的数据库和一个名为”mytable”的数据表:
    “`
    CREATE DATABASE mydatabase;
    USE mydatabase;
    CREATE TABLE mytable (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(50) NOT NULL,
    email VARCHAR(50) NOT NULL
    );
    “`
    上述命令将创建一个具有自增主键”id”和两个字段”name”和”email”的数据表。

    2. 连接到数据库:在PHP代码中,使用mysqli或PDO等扩展连接到数据库。例如,使用mysqli扩展可以这样连接数据库:
    “`
    $servername = “localhost”;
    $username = “your_username”;
    $password = “your_password”;
    $dbname = “mydatabase”;

    $conn = new mysqli($servername, $username, $password, $dbname);
    if ($conn->connect_error) {
    die(“连接失败:” . $conn->connect_error);
    }
    “`
    将”your_username”和”your_password”替换为你的数据库用户名和密码。

    3. 准备SQL语句并执行:使用INSERT INTO语句将数据插入数据表中。首先,将用户提交的数据保存到变量中,然后使用预处理语句将数据插入数据表。
    “`
    $name = $_POST[‘name’];
    $email = $_POST[’email’];

    $stmt = $conn->prepare(“INSERT INTO mytable (name, email) VALUES (?, ?)”);
    $stmt->bind_param(“ss”, $name, $email);
    $stmt->execute();

    $stmt->close();
    “`
    上述代码使用了预处理语句和绑定参数来防止SQL注入攻击。

    4. 关闭数据库连接:使用完数据库后,记得关闭数据库连接。
    “`
    $conn->close();
    “`

    上述步骤演示了如何将数据保存到PHP数据表中。根据你具体的需求,你还可以增加数据验证、错误处理等功能来增强代码的健壮性和安全性。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部